 Janice VanCleave's A+ Projects in Physics: Winning Experiments for Science Fairs and Extra Credit by Janice Pratt VanCleave, Thirty terrific physics projects from everyone’ s favorite science teacher This invaluable guide to physics projects, written for middle and high school students, details how to put together projects that showcase key physics concepts. In this latest volume in her successful series of science fair project books, Janice VanCleave provides thirty comprehensive projects– on measurement, force and motion, states of matter, energy, and electricity– that come complete with illustrations, charts, diagrams, and suggestions for original projects on related topics. Whether students want to work with pendulums, lenses, or parallel circuits, this book provides the inspiration and hands-on help they need to assure science fair success. Janice VanCleave (Riesel, TX) is a former elementary and high school science teacher who now spends her time writing and giving science workshops. She is the author of more than forty children’ s science books, with sales totaling more than 2 million copies.

International Solar-Terrestrial Physics Science Initiative - The International Solar-Terrestrial Physics Science Initiative is an international research collaboration between NASA, the ESA, and ISAS. Its goal is to study phenomena related to the Sun, solar wind and its effects on Earth.
